tailark-mist-sign-up-1
A Tailark registry block for a full-page email sign-up form with Google, Facebook, and Microsoft entry buttons. It ships as a React component for Next.js and relies on Tailwind theme classes, the Next Link component, a logo component, and Tailark variants of the shadcn Button, Input, and Label primitives.

Verdict
Do not adopt this registry item as published. Its Tailark Mist button dependency resolves through a missing registry URL, so installation stops before build or mount. It needs a shadcn-style setup and a repaired or locally supplied component set before it can be evaluated in the browser.
Use it if
- You already use a shadcn-style Next.js setup and can supply the matching Tailark Mist primitives.
- You want a compact sign-up screen that offers social entry choices before an email path.
- You are prepared to connect the decorative provider buttons and form action to real authentication flows.
Skip it if
- You need a registry item that installs and builds without repairing dependency resolution.
- Your app does not use Next.js, Tailwind theme tokens, or shadcn-style component aliases.
- You need working authentication behavior out of the box rather than an unconnected presentation layer.

In a non-shadcn project, add compatible Button, Input, Label, and Logo components; configure the component import alias and Tailwind theme tokens; provide Next Link or replace it with your router link; then wire the form and provider buttons. The missing Tailark Mist button registry entry must be sourced or substituted manually.
